About Wealthy


The Wealthy is an American apple cultivar, and was the earliest to thrive in the Minnesota climate. Horticulturalist Peter Gideon first grew it in 1868, after years of trial and error with various apple varieties. Before 1868, only crab apples grew reliably in Minnesota.

For decades, Russian oligarchs have moved billions of dollars of ill-gotten money abroad, putting it in shell companies to make it extremely hard to trace.

Now, countries around The World are Taking Steps to track it down.

How much Russian 'Dark Money ' is there around The World ?

US Think Tank the Atlantic Council says that Russians have about $1tn (£750bn) of what it calls " Dark Money " hidden abroad.

Its estimated that one-quarter of this amount is controlled by Russian President Vladimir Putin and his close associates - Wealthy Russians known as " oligarchs".

" This money can be exploited and steered by the Kremlin for espionage, terrorism, industrial espionage, bribery, political manipulation, disinformation, and many other nefarious purposes, " The Report said.

How was the Dark Money made?

Another US Think Tank , The National Endowment for Democracy, says " to steal from The State budget, extort money from private businesses, and even orchestrate the outright seizure of profitable enterprises".

It says that in this way, they have built up personal fortunes running into the tens of billions.

Where is The Money held?

Historically, much of this money has gone to Cyprus - To some, The Island became known as " Moscow on the Med".

According to the Atlantic Council , $36bn (£27bn) of Russian money went there in 2013 alone. Much of it arrived via shell companies, which are used to obscure the true owners.

In 2013, The International Monetary Fund persuaded Cyprus to close tens of thousands of bank accounts held by shell companies.

How is The Money hidden?

The usual way that Russian oligarchs hide their " Dark Money " abroad is through shell companies.

" These oligarchs hire the Best Lawyers , auditors, bankers, and lobbyists in The World to develop legal means to conceal and launder their funds, " says the Atlantic Council .

" A serious oligarch has layers of anonymous shell companies in a score of offshore jurisdictions, and his funds move at lightning speed between them. "

In 2016, The International Consortium of Investigative Journalists published the, which showed one company alone had Set Up 2,071 shell companies for Wealthy Russians.

What steps are being taken to dig out oligarchs' money?

Following The Invasion of Ukraine, countries have announced a series of measures to track down Russian money.

The US is setting up a new " KleptoCapture" Task Force to Crack Down on The The finances of Russia's oligarchs.

It will be run by the Justice Department and is meant to seize assets obtained through unlawful conduct.

The UK government has taken steps to increase its use of Unexplained Wealth Orders (UWOs), which oblige people to prove where they got The Cash to buy assets in the UK.

Account Freezing Orders (AFOs) allow courts to freeze funds in a bank or building society if they suspect The Money is linked to criminal activity.

And the government has approved the Economic Crime Act, with a register of beneficial ownership for property owned by overseas entities.

The UK also has, which gave residency rights to Wealthy foreigners if they invested large amounts of money in the country.

Malta, a favourite haven for Russian money, has also scrapped its " golden passport" scheme which allowed oligarchs to buy citizenship. Cyprus and Bulgaria scrapped their golden passport schemes in 2020.
